Understanding RTP and House Edge in Casino Games

At the heart of any casino strategy lies a solid grasp of two fundamental concepts: Return to Player (RTP) and the house edge. RTP represents the theoretical percentage of total wagered money that a game will pay back to players over an extended period. For example, a slot with an RTP of 96% will, in theory, issue £96 for every £100 wagered, though this is calculated over millions of spins and does not guarantee single results. The house edge is the mathematical reward the casino holds, which is essentially 100% minus the RTP. In the UK marketplace, where the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C) regulates all licensed operators, games must stick to to strict fairness standards, but the house border remains a built-in feature. Recognising that no game selection offers a 100% RTP is crucial; even games the likes of blackjack or video poker, which can have a house edge below 1% when played with optimal strategy, ease favour the casino in the long run. Players should view RTP as a long-term indicator kind of than a promise for any single session. When selecting games, it is wise to choose those with higher RTP percentages, as they statistically erode your funds sir thomas more slowly. However, think back that RTP is calculated over an enormous number of rounds, so short-term variance can direct to significant wins or losses disregardless of the percentage. This understanding forms the bedrock of any sensible gambling attack, allowing you to set realistic expectations and avoid the misconception that you can consistently beat the scheme. Bankroll Management Techniques for UK Players

Efficient bankroll management is arguably the most critical component of a successful gambling strategy, yet it is often unnoted by casual players. In the UK, where casinos offer a vast array of games from slots to table games, setting a budget and sticking to it is essential to avoid financial strain. The first rule is to resolve on a gambling budget that is separate from your mundane expenses—money you can give to lose without impacting your lifestyle. A common approach shot is the ‘unit system’, where you divide your total money into smaller units, typically 1% to 5% of your total funds per gamble. For instance, if you have got a £500 funds, a building block might be £10, signification you bet no more than £10 per spin or hand. This method ensures you can withstand losing streaks without depleting your funds too quickly. Another technique is setting win and loss limits for each session. A win limit might be 50% of your starting budget, so if you begin with £100, you stop playing erst you reach £150. Similarly, a loss limitation could be 30%—if you fall to £70, you walkway away. These limits help seal off in profits and preclude chasing losses, a common pitfall that leads to reckless betting. Additionally, consider the volatility of the games you choose. High-volatility slots may provide larger payouts but come up with longer dry spells, requiring a larger budget to sustain play. Low-volatility games provide smaller, more frequent wins, which can prolong your session but may offer less excitement. Adapting your bet size according to your bankroll is also vital; as you win, you can increase your unit size of it slightly, but never double downwardly after a red ink. The Martingale system, where you double your bet after to each one loss, is particularly dangerous because a long losing streak can quickly exceed your bankroll or live dealer limits. Instead, employ a flat-betting strategy or a conservative progressive system like the 1-3-2-6 for games the likes of baccarat. The 50/30/20 Rule for Casino Bankrolls

A practical approach to managing your casino funds is the 50/30/20 rule, adapted for gambling. Allocate 50% of your funds for low-risk games like blackjack or baccarat, where the house edge is minimal. Use 30% for medium-risk slots or roulette, offering moderate volatility and potential returns. The remaining 20% is for high-risk, high-reward games such as progressive jackpots or high-volatility slots. This structure helps balance entertainment with responsible play, ensuring you don’t deplete your funds quickly. Always set session limits and stick to them, regardless of wins or losses. Remember, the goal is to keep up gameplay while minimising financial harm. By diversifying your stakes crossways danger levels, you can enjoy a varied casino experience without jeopardising your entire budget. This method also encourages disciplined betting, as you consciously decide how practically to wager on each category. For UK players, it aligns with responsible gambling practices endorsed by the UK Gambling Commission. Applying this rule requires tracking your spending and adjusting percentages based on your total budget size. For instance, if you have £500, you’d allocate £250 to low-risk games, £150 to medium-risk, and £100 to high-risk. Setting Stop-Loss and Take-Profit Limits

Another essential component of bankroll management is establishing clear stop-loss and take-profit limits before you start playing. A stop-loss limit is the maximum amount you are willing to lose in a session, while a take-profit limit is the point at which you walking away with your win. For instance, you might decide to stop if you lose 20% of your bankroll or if you two-fold your initial bet. These boundaries keep emotional decision-making during gameplay, which often leads to chasing losses or greed-driven bets. In the UK, responsible gambling tools like deposit limits and reality checks are available at many casinos, but setting your own personal limits adds an extra layer of control. It is crucial to adhere strictly to these limits, even if you feel lucky or want to recover losses. Over time, this practice helps maintain a healthy relationship with gambling, reducing the risk of developing harmful habits. Additionally, look at adjusting your limits based on the game’s volatility and your overall bankroll. For instance, high-volatility slots may require tighter stop-loss limits due to their unpredictable nature. By consistently applying stop-loss and take-profit rules, you protect your money from significant depletion and ensure that gambling remains an enjoyable pastime rather than a financial burden.

What is the house edge and how does it affect my chances of winning?

The domiciliate edge is the mathematical advantage a casino has over players in any given game. It is built into the title rules and ensures the casino makes a profit over the long term, but it does not guarantee you will lose every session.

What is RTP and why is it important?

RTP stands for Return to Player, a theoretical pct that indicates how much of all wagered money a game will pay back to players over time. A higher RTP, such as 96% or above, in general offers better long-term value, but it does not predict short-term results.

Can I use strategies to guarantee winning at casino games?

No strategy can guarantee consistent wins because casino games are based on chance and the house edge. Strategies like the Martingale system can help manage bets, but they carry high risk and can head to significant losses during losing streaks.
